Kodni smrad

Izvor: Wikipedija
Skoči na: orijentacija, traži

Kodni smrad je izraz u računalnom programiranju. Označuje bilo koji simptom u izvornom kodu računalnog programa koji možebitno ukazuje na dublji problem.

Kodni smrad može razotkriti dubok problem kad se kôd izloži kratkoj povratnoj vezi, pri čemu ga se refaktorira u malim, kontroliranim koracima, a rezultirajući izgled se ispituje da bi se vidjelo je li se pojavio kakvi novi kodni smrad koji ukazuje na to da bi se trebalo još refaktorirati. S točke motrišta programera koji se bavi izvođenjem refaktoriranja, kodni smrad je heuristika koja ukazuje kad refaktorirati i koje posebne refaktorske tehnike rabiti. Stoga je kodni smrad voditeljem pri refaktoriranju.

Izgleda da je ovaj izraz prvi skovao Kent Beck na WardsWikiju krajem 1990-ih. Izraz se češće rabi nakon što se pojavio u djelu Refactoring. Improving the Design of Existing Code.[1]

[uredi] Vidi


[uredi] Izvori

  1. Fowler, Martin (1999.). Refactoring. Improving the Design of Existing Code, Addison-Wesley. ISBN 0-201-48567-2

[uredi] Vanjske poveznice

Osobni alati
Imenski prostori

Inačice
Radnje
Orijentacija
Ispis/izvoz
Alati
Drugi jezici